behind in or at the back of; on the other side of.
classmate a person in the same class as another at a college or school.
during all through a certain period of time.
easy not difficult.
hang to attach to a point without support from below.
harbor a safe area of water where people can leave their boats.
hillside the side of a hill.
independence freedom from outside control.
mission a special job given to a person or group of people.
monster a large, frightening creature that is not real.
orchard a piece of land planted with fruit or nut trees.
ramp a flat surface that connects two different levels.
shake to move back and forth or up and down with small and quick motions.
strong having power; difficult to break or damage.
underwater below the water's surface.
